    Make the Pancake Batter: In a large bowl, whisk together the flour, brown sugar, baking powder,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, ginger and cloves; set aside. In a medium bowl, whisk together the milk, pump...
    Prep the Griddle: Preheat a griddle to medium heat. Once the griddle comes to temperature, drizzle with vegetable oil and wipe off excess with a paper towel.
    Cook the Pancakes:Ladle ⅓-cup of the batter onto the griddle for each pancake. Cook for 2 to 3 minutes, or until the edges are set and the bubbles around the edges are open and set. Flip and cook o...

    Store: These cooked and cooled pumpkin pancakes can be stored at room temperature or in the fridge for up to 3 days in an airtight container or plastic bag.
    Freeze:You can freeze these pumpkin pancakes for up to 1 month in an airtight, freezer-safe container or plastic bag.
    Reheat:From chilled or frozen in the microwave for 1-2 minutes, or until warmed through.
